Bible Question:

Is God the only One who can truly heal? Today, healings are reported in occult religions. The Bible teaches that Christ healed as compelling evidence that He was the Messiah. Some say Satan cannot perform supernatural works but only super normal ones and can only work through the natural process of healing. Some say Satan can only remove a sickness that he put upon them, and then let the body recover naturally. Can Satan make people sick and heal people too?

Bible Answer:

Can Satan heal? A search of the Bible reveals that healing is referred to over 150 times in the Bible, depending upon the translation. However, there are no statements in the Bible that say Satan or demons have healed or can heal. Yet, one question that we must ask is, “Are there any examples in Scriptures that suggest or reveal Satan can heal?” Another question is, “Are there any comments by Christ that reveal Satan can heal or cannot heal?” What follows will answer these questions.

Egyptian Magicians Duplicated Plagues

The first example is found in the book of Exodus when Moses stood before Pharaoh and performed signs and wonders were performed.  The sign that was performed occurred when Aaron cast his staff to the ground and it became a snake (Exodus 7:8-10). Then Pharaoh’s wise men, sorcerers and magicians did the same with their “secret arts” (Exodus 7:11-13). Moses and Aaron next turned water into wine and so did the court magicians (Exodus 7:14-25). Then Moses and Aaron, as well as, the court magicians brought frogs upon the earth (Exodus 8:1-15). But after Moses and Aaron brought flies on the land, the court magicians could not (Exodus 8:16-19) and declared in verse 19,

This is the finger of God. Exodus 8:19 (NASB)

Then we are told the magicians could not duplicate Aaron’s signs and wonders that caused cattle to die (Exodus 9:1-7), brought a plague of boils (Exodus 9:8-17), causing hail (Exodus 9:18-35), creating a plague of locust (Exodus 10:1-20; bring darkness on the land (Exodus 10:21-28), and causing the death of the first born (Exodus 11:1-3; 13:15-16).

It is important to notice that Egyptian court magicians could only duplicate the first three of the ten plagues. They could not heal the pharaoh’s son and bring him back to life after he died. That is, the power of the court magicians was limited. They could not heal. This means Satan could not heal.

Antichrist’s Fatal Wound That Was Healed

The second example is found in Revelation 13:3 where we are told that in the future the antichrist will have a “fatal wound” that will be healed.

I saw one of his heads as if it had been slain, and his fatal wound was healed. And the whole earth was amazed and followed after the beast . . . Revelation 13:3 (NASB)

Then verses 11-14 state,

Then I saw another beast coming up out of the earth; and he had two horns like a lamb and he spoke as a dragon. He exercises all the authority of the first beast in his presence. And he makes the earth and those who dwell in it to worship the first beast, whose fatal wound was healed. He performs great signs, so that he even makes fire come down out of heaven to the earth in the presence of men. And he deceives those who dwell on the earth because of the signs which it was given him to perform in the presence of the beast, telling those who dwell on the earth to make an image to the beast who had the wound of the sword and has come to life. Revelation 13:11-14 (NASB)

Since Satan will empower the antichrist (2 Thessalonians 2:8-10), some people have claimed that these verses reveal that Satan has the power to raise the dead, including raising the antichrist. They reason this reveals Satan can also heal. But this conclusion is wrong for two simple reasons. The first reason is found in verse 3 where we are told one of his heads “as if it had been slain.” Notice that verse 1 tells us the antichrist has seven heads. Obviously, the antichrist will not have seven heads. The reference to heads is not about a man’s head, but seven nations. Therefore, this is not about a healing. Second, notice the word “if” in verse 3 implies that the head was not actually cut off. The world will be deceived into believing a lie. Therefore, we conclude that Revelation 13:3, 11-14 does not describe a healing miracle. So, Satan did not perform a healing.

If Satan Casts Out Satan, He Is Divided

Now we will consider the teaching from Jesus in Matthew 12:26-28. In this passage we are told that when Jesus was speaking to the Pharisees He said,

“If Satan casts out Satan, he is divided against himself; how then will his kingdom stand? If I by Beelzebul cast out demons, by whom do your sons cast them out? For this reason they will be your judges. But if I cast out demons by the Spirit of God, then the kingdom of God has come upon you.” Matthew 12:26-28 (NASB)

Here Jesus revealed that Satan will not cast demons out of someone who is demon possessed. Why? If he did, he would be working against himself. Why would he command one of his demons to possess someone, and then perform an exorcism to remove the demon? There are two important points to notice. First, if Satan did exorcise one of his demons, then he has accomplished nothing. Second, if he did, then it would only be an act of deception. In both cases, Satan has not healed. It is all deception. That is, Satan cannot heal. But notice that Jesus’ point is that Satan will perform a healing of casting out a demon. The truth is, Satan cannot heal illness or injury.

Only God Can Heal

The final section reveals that only God can and does heal. We will start with Matthew 4:23-24 which says,

Jesus was going throughout all Galilee, teaching in their synagogues and proclaiming the gospel of the kingdom, and healing every kind of disease and every kind of sickness among the people. The news about Him spread throughout all Syria; and they brought to Him all who were ill, those suffering with various diseases and pains, demoniacs, epileptics, paralytics; and He healed them. Matthew 4:23-24 (NASB)

Here we are reminded that Jesus healed and cast out demons. Even when the apostles healed people, they were not the ones who actually performed their healings. Peter reminded a man that Jesus Christ, our God, performed the healing.

Peter said to him, “Aeneas, Jesus Christ heals you; get up and make your bed.” Immediately he got up. Acts 9:34 (NASB)

At the end of the gospel of John, the apostle tells us that all the signs recorded in the gospel of John were done so that we will believe Jesus is the Son of God; that is, that Jesus was and is God.

Therefore many other signs Jesus also performed in the presence of the disciples, which are not written in this book; but these have been written so that you may believe that Jesus is the Christ, the Son of God; and that believing you may have life in His name. John 20:30-31 (NASB)

It is clear from John 10:31-33, 36 that “Son of God” and “God” are interchangeable terms.  That is, John recorded the signs so that people will believe that Jesus was and is God. The point is that healing is the exclusive power of God. In summary, the gospels teach that Jesus Christ could and did heal people and cast out demons.

This conclusion is supported by many Old Testament verses. One of them is Deuteronomy 32:39. In this passage, God is speaking.

See now that I, I am He,
And there is no god besides Me;
It is I who put to death and give life.
I have wounded and it is I who heal,
And there is no one who can deliver from My hand.
Deuteronomy 32:39

God says He puts to death and gives life. It is He who wounds and heals. That is, no one else other than God can heal. Job says,

For He inflicts pain, and gives relief;
He wounds, and His hands also heal.
Job 5:18 (NASB)

A familiar passage is,

Who pardons all your iniquities,
Who heals all your diseases;
Psalm 103:3 (NASB)

The last verse declares that God is our healer. No one else is our healer.

I, the LORD, am your healer. Exodus 15:26 (NASB)

No one else can heal. God and God alone can heal.

Conclusion:

Can Satan fake a healing? Yes! He can only fake a healing because he cannot actually heal. Only our God can heal. The ability to heal was one of the proofs that Jesus Christ was and is our God.
